Summer Meals Begin at Oakwood ISD!! Starting Monday June 7th Oakwood ISD will be serving Breakfast and Lunch for all students in the district. Meals are pick up only in the cafeteria from 8am till noon - Monday through Thursday. This is free to all students that attend Oakwood ISD. Come say hello to Mrs. Allatorre and pick up a meal.

Did your child receive free or reduced-price school meals through the National School Lunch Program during the 2020–21 school year?
If so, your family may be eligible for P-EBT benefits to purchase food. The P-EBT application opens June 2.
For more information:
*website* hhs.texas.gov/pebt
*phone* 833-442-1255
